Tag: 兄弟姐妹

jQuery的:如何得到一个父母的特定孩子?

为了给出一个简单的例子,我在页面上重复了下面的块(它是dynamic生成的): <div class="box"> <div class="something1"></div> <div class="something2"> <a class="mylink">My link</a> </div> </div> 点击后,我可以通过以下链接进入链接的父级: $(".mylink").click(function() { $(this).parents(".box").fadeOut("fast"); }); 但是…我需要去那个特殊的父母的<div class="something1"> 。 基本上,有人可以告诉我如何参考一个更高级别的兄弟姐妹,而不能直接引用它? 我们称之为大哥。 直接引用大哥的类名会导致页面上该元素的每个实例都淡出 – 这不是所期望的效果。 我试过了: parents(".box .something1") … no luck. parents(".box > .something1") … no luck. siblings() … no luck. 任何人? 谢谢。

CSS下一个元素

如果我有一个标题标记<h1 class="hc-reform">title</h1> h1.hc-reform{ float:left; font-size:30px; color:#0e73bb; font-weight:bold; margin:10px 0px; } 之后,我有一个段落<p>stuff here</p> 我怎么能说使用CSS,每一个<p>标签,遵循h1.hc-reform使用: clear:both; 那会是: h1.hc-reform > p{ clear:both; } 由于某种原因,这是行不通的。

有没有办法select兄弟节点?

出于一些性能的原因,我试图find一种方法来select只select节点的兄弟节点。 例如, <div id="outer"> <div id="inner1"> </div> <div id="inner2"> </div> <div id="inner3"> </div> <div id="inner4"> </div> </div> 如果我selectinner1节点,有没有办法让我访问它的兄弟姐妹,inner2-4节点?